Subject: PKG#190 - Lack of Progress/Manpower
Dear Sir,
This letter serves as a formal notice of the Contract Administrator's
dissatisfaction with the current rate of progress and the inadequate
manpower allocated to the Works. The Contract Administrator observes that
this delay raises serious concerns regarding timely completion.
The Contractor is obligated to carry out and complete the Works within the
Time for Completion. The Contract Administrator notes that the current pace
of work does not demonstrate a commitment to fulfilling this obligation
within the stipulated timeframe. Pursuant to Sub-Clause 6.1 (General
Obligations), Sub-Clause 6.2 (Performance) of the Conditions of Contract
The Contract Administrator observes that the number of workers currently
deployed on-site appears insufficient to execute the Works in accordance
with the agreed-upon timeline. This inadequate manpower allocation has
resulted in a noticeable lack of progress across the Project.
The Contractor is hereby instructed, pursuant to Sub-Clause 17.7 (Rate of
Progress) of the Conditions of Contract, to take immediate and effective
steps to rectify the number of workers on-site to be sufficient to ensure that
the Works proceed at a pace that guarantees completion within the
stipulated timeframe.
The Contract Administrator will continue to closely monitor the progress of
the Works and expects to see significant improvement in the coming weeks.
Failure to demonstrate a satisfactory rectification in manpower and progress
may necessitate further action in accordance with the provisions of the
Contract.
